Nettet21. sep. 2011 · First published Wed Sep 21, 2011; substantive revision Wed Mar 2, 2024. Philosophy of linguistics is the philosophy of science as applied to linguistics. This differentiates it sharply from the philosophy of language, traditionally concerned with matters of meaning and reference.
